What are different jobs that work with data?

Many different jobs require you to work with data. Occupational health and safety engineers, for instance, assess safety data collected by technicians and specialists and then design new processes to mitigate observed risks. Many careers in medical research, such as running clinical trials or developing new pharmaceuticals, require data collection and analysis. A large number of government labor and economic forecasting positions employ statisticians who analyze and model data based on surveys or raw information, such as the census or employment records.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a data anal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Data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, proficiency in statistics, and a solid foundation in mathematics, typically supported by a degree in a quantitative field. Familiarity with data analysis tools like Excel, SQL, Python, and visualization platforms such as Tableau or Power BI is often required, and certifications in these tools can be advantageous. Attention to detail, critical thinking, and effective communication skills help analysts interpret data accurately and present actionable insights to stakeholders. These skills are crucial for transforming raw data into meaningful information that drives informed business decisions.

How does a data analyst typically collaborate with other departments within an organization?

Data Analysts frequently work cross-functionally, partnering with teams such as marketing, finance, operations, and product development. They gather requirements from stakeholders, interpret data to provide actionable insights, and often present findings in meetings or reports tailored to the audience's needs. Effective communication is key, as analysts must translate complex data into clear, impactful recommendations that guide business decisions. This collaborative environment fosters both learning and professional growth, as Data Analysts gain exposure to various business functions.

Is it hard to get a data job?

Getting a data job can be competitive, as it often requires strong skills in data analysis, programming, and tools like SQL or Python. Relevant experience, certifications, and a solid portfolio can improve chances of securing a position in this field.

What are careers in data?

Careers in data include roles such as data analyst, data scientist, data engineer, and database administrator. These jobs involve collecting, analyzing, and interpreting data to support decision-making, often requiring skills in programming, statistics, and data visualization tools like SQL, Python, or R.
